ci: test the vhost-user-blk readonly function

This patch is to check if block device is readonly
when backend set readonly=true.

The lsblk command can show the RO value in the guest.

#[cfg_attr(not(feature = "mmio"), test)]
fn test_vhost_user_blk_readonly() {
test_block!(tb, "", {
let mut clear = ClearDiskConfig::new();
let guest = Guest::new(&mut clear);
let (mut daemon_child, vubd_socket_path) =
prepare_vubd(&guest.tmp_dir, "blk.img", true);
let mut cloud_child = Command::new("target/release/cloud-hypervisor")
.args(&["--cpus", "boot=1"])
.args(&["--memory", "size=512M,file=/dev/shm"])
.args(&["--kernel", guest.fw_path.as_str()])
.args(&[
"--disk",
format!(
"path={}",
guest.disk_config.disk(DiskType::OperatingSystem).unwrap()
)
.as_str(),
format!(
"path={}",
guest.disk_config.disk(DiskType::CloudInit).unwrap()
)
.as_str(),
])
.args(&["--net", guest.default_net_string().as_str()])
.args(&[
"--vhost-user-blk",
format!(
"sock={},num_queues=1,queue_size=128,wce=true",
vubd_socket_path
)
.as_str(),
])
.spawn()
.unwrap();
thread::sleep(std::time::Duration::new(20, 0));
// Check both if /dev/vdc exists and if the block size is 16M.
aver_eq!(
tb,
guest
.ssh_command("lsblk | grep vdc | grep -c 16M")
.unwrap_or_default()
.trim()
.parse::<u32>()
.unwrap_or_default(),
1
);
// Check both if /dev/vdc exists and if this block is RO.
aver_eq!(
tb,
guest
.ssh_command("lsblk | grep vdc | awk '{print $5}'")
.unwrap_or_default()
.trim()
.parse::<u32>()
.unwrap_or_default(),
1
);
guest.ssh_command("sudo shutdown -h now")?;
thread::sleep(std::time::Duration::new(5, 0));
let _ = cloud_child.kill();
let _ = cloud_child.wait();
thread::sleep(std::time::Duration::new(5, 0));
let _ = daemon_child.kill();
let _ = daemon_child.wait();
Ok(())
});
}
